Things To Do In Durango, Colorado:

 

Durango & Silverton Narrow Gauge Railroad
Experience the adventure of riding the train through the breathtakingly scenic San Juan National Forest.
Mesa Verde
Mesa Verde National Park – Ancient Ancestral Puebloan cliff dwellings. Open year-round
Purgatory at Durango Mountain Resort
Enjoy skiing on 1,200 acres of terrain. 10 lifts
Trimble Spa & Natural Hot Springs
located just six miles outside of Durango.
The Animas River
runs through town and offers up Fly Fishing and River Trips – rafting & kayaking
Historic Downtown Durango
Award winning restaurants, eclectic art galleries, fabulous shopping, historic hotels and great special events.
Outdoor Recreation – hiking, biking, rafting, golf, flyfishing and more…Vallecito Lake
One of Colorado’s largest and most beautiful lakes. Located only 25 miles northeast of Durango.
